The Port of Holyhead is a commercial and ferry port in Anglesey, Wales, handling more than 2 million passengers each year. It covers an area of 240 hectares, and is operated by Stena Line Ports Ltd. The port is the principal link for crossings from north Wales and central and northern England to Ireland. The port is partly on Holy Island and partly on Salt Island . It is made up of the Inner Harbour, the Outer Harbour and the New Harbour , all sheltered by the Holyhead Breakwater which, at 2.7 kilometres, is the longest in the UK.
